Post by: Skuzzy on February 23, 2010, 01:42:29 PM
The server is not an issue.  The amount of time needed to get everything setup at arena entry time could be huge.

Time is not going to slow down the ability of HP to produce dog slow computers the masses will eat up because they are cheap.  If it was just a CPU issue, it would be easy.  An umpteen core CPU running at 1THz is still going to be a slave to slow system RAM and even slower video chips as it pertains to a game system.

Don't get me wrong.  I have always thought a persistent battlefield would be cool, but it simply is not practical for any long period of time, where several hundred players are playing all the time.
